Karkala, 09 Jun 2017: The students’ cabinet was for 2017–18 formed at St Joseph’s Higher Primary School, Belman, on Friday, June 9.
The students held the role of polling officer and all the election process. The teacher Vincent Pinto was the electioneering officer conducted the proceedings.
Nita Nayak elected as CM of school cabinet, Sinchana Sharma as Deputy CM, Shreyas as opposition party leader, Disha U Shetty as chief secretary and other ministers of different portfolio took the oath that was officiated by head teacher Sr Lucy Pereira.
The senior teacher B Pundalika Marate spoke on the duties of people in democratic nation, significance of casting votes, responsibilities of ministers.
